jenkins安装

docker pull jenkins/jenkins:lts
docker run
-d
--name jenkins
-p 8080:8080
-p 8888:8888
-p 50000:50000
-v /usr/docker/jenkins/var/jdk:/usr/local/src/jdk/jdk1.8
-v /usr/docker/jenkins/var/maven:/opt/apache-maven-3.5.0
-v /usr/docker/jenkins/home:/var/jenkins_home
jenkins/jenkins:lts

容器启动后立刻执行,初始化之前执行

sed -i 's/www.google.com/www.baidu.com/g' default.json
sed -i 's/updates.jenkins-ci.org/download/mirrors.tuna.tsinghua.edu.cn/jenkins/g' default.json
sed -i 's/updates.jenkins.io/download/mirrors.tuna.tsinghua.edu.cn/jenkins/g' default.json

装完之后,还要额外安装4个插件
gitlab
Publish Over SSH
Git parameter
GitLab Authentication

Configure Global Security --> Enable proxy compatibility 打勾

posted on 2023-01-29 18:01  木林coder  阅读(18)  评论(0编辑  收藏  举报

导航